About the Property

Private Beach and Outdoor Pool
Indulge in relaxation at the private beach or seasonal outdoor pool, offering a perfect blend of serenity and fun.

Fine Dining and Refreshing Drinks
Experience delightful culinary offerings at the restaurant with room service availability. Unwind with a drink at the bar/lounge or poolside bar.

Luxurious Accommodation
Enjoy a cozy stay in one of the 17 guestrooms featuring premium bedding, private balconies, and modern amenities for your comfort.

Property Notes

The seasonal pool will be open from March to December. Children 16 years old and younger are not permitted at this adults-only property. Only registered guests are allowed in the guestrooms. No pets and no service animals are allowed at this property.

My husband and I had a fabulous time at Hotel Cachet. The food was simply fabulous, our room was very large and comfortable, and the pool area and lower swimming area were all beautifully maintained. In particular, the bathroom was simply wonderful with a great "rain shower" type shower head. Also there is a small refrigerator in the room, which is handy for keeping cold drinks available. It was very quiet at the hotel during the daytime-- there are plenty of lounge chairs by the pool, and placed on other small balconies, so you often have the feeling that you are the "only ones" at this hotel. In the evening, there is a small crowd for dinner and opportunities to meet guests from many parts of the world. This hotel is located on a peninsula outside of Kas, and accessible by a small bus (dolmus) that leaves every half hour from alongside the mosque at the town square. (I'm mentioning this because it was a bit difficult for us to figure out when we first tried to find the bus stop.) At the hotel, the schedule is posted for return trips to town, which are nice to do in the evenings...

We only stayed at the Hotel Cachet for 3 nights but wished it could have been more. Kas is a beautiful part of the Turkish coast. Kas itself is relatively small and is still unspoilt but there are enough little boutique shops, restaurants, bars and excursion companied to keep you occupied. Hotel Cachet has beautiful sized rooms, all of which have a balcony with a view of the gorgeous coast line and neighbouring islands. What you gain from being on the peninsula in terms of views and escapism might be seen as others as a disadvantage because it is a bit of a drive into Kas. That said, a bus runs every 30 minutes and will bring you back late at night (last bus is at 12pm). The staff are young but hard working and cannot do enough for you. We even had some Turkish Dancing demonstrated to us! We can also thoroughly recommend the food at the hotel restaurant, a quiet table on the hotel balcony one night is a must :)

This is the perfect boutique hotel with only 12 rooms. It's is fairly new (less than two years). The owner runs the place and was on site everyday. The sea views from the hotel is breathtaking. The rooms are clean, the service and food are great and the pool is wonderful. The hotel's location is 15 minutes bus drive to the downtown area. We arrived during the night we had trouble finding it. The hotel sits at the bottom of a steep hill very hard to find during the night. Unless you go to a public beach most the beaches in Kas are rocky. The access to the water from the hotel is through long steps then jump in the sea at your own risk. We will definitely go back
